Handover: Matchbox pairing service, GC pauses.

Seeing 1–2s stop-the-world pauses during peak matching on Matchbox. Cause: oversized young gen plus aggressive caching. Mitigation shipped Tuesday; pause alerts should stay under threshold. If support sees timeout complaints, check GC logs first, don't restart blindly. Karsten owns follow-up tuning next sprint. The JVM and service settings currently deployed are these.

deployment values, yahog-fajop:
[oliir]
team = oliys
access_code = ac_1d6e9f
host = oliir.torvasoft.test
port = 6379
owner = holir.soreth
peer = rusion.sivreltech.internal

Hi team,

Before I hand off the 3.2 release, please note the humidity sensor drift reported on Verdana controllers in the Elmbrook trial site. Drift exceeds 4% after roughly ten days of continuous operation; firmware 3.2.1 adds an automatic recalibration cycle every 72 hours. Support should advise growers to install 3.2.1 and trigger a manual recalibration once. The hotfix bundle must be verified before distribution, so I'm including the signing key used for the 3.2.1 packages below.

release key, fahof-yagap: bky3_m5d

## Service Accounts: Pooling with Quillbase

Plugin authors connecting to Quillbase must route queries through the shared pooler rather than opening direct connections. Each service account is capped at 20 pooled connections; idle connections are reclaimed after 90 seconds. Authenticate your plugin's pooler session with the credential below.

app token of fajop-fahif = qvz4-AnML

Internal Memo — Board of Directors

The gross-margin review for the Arden product family is complete. Margins declined 2.1 points year over year, driven chiefly by component costs on the Solvane line and discounting in the Kettridge region. Corrective measures are costed and staged. The confidential note on our pricing strategy follows below.

board note of tagug-hahag: Praionax Logistics is in early talks to buy Julaxek Group for about $36.3 million. The Julmir launch date is March 1, and nothing goes to the press before then.